What's the Deal with Macros?
Think of macronutrients – proteins, carbs, and fats – as the building blocks of your diet. They’re not just random buzzwords; they're the fuel that powers your body. And here's the best part: with a little know-how, you can customize your intake of each to meet your specific needs. It's like having your own personal nutrition engineer!
- Proteins: The muscle builders and repair crew, packing 4 calories per gram.
- Fats: The energy providers and hormone regulators, coming in at 9 calories per gram.
- Carbs: The body's preferred energy source, also with 4 calories per gram.
Knowing these numbers is key to understanding how well your body is developing. The beauty of a macro-focused approach is that it’s not about deprivation, it's about balance and making informed choices that align with your personal goals. Whether you're aiming to shed a few pounds, build some lean muscle, or just feel more energized, this is the plan for you.
